Alan Smith Joins FIFA 12 Broadcast Team

EA SportsWell-respected broadcaster and former England forward Alan Smith was unveiled today as part of the main English commentary team for EA SPORTSFIFA 12, joining long-time commentator Martin Tyler as the primary voices of this year’s title. FIFA 12, chosen Best Sports Game by the E3 Game Critics, launches September 27 in North America and September 30 worldwide.

“Alan will bring a fresh, new perspective and insight to FIFA 12, working alongside the trusted and well-known voice of Martin Tyler,” said David Rutter, Senior Producer of FIFA 12. “As one of the top-tier broadcasters on the UK football scene, he brings enormous knowledge and expert analysis to the game so that we can deliver the most authentic FIFA experience this year.”

“The natural chemistry that Martin and I have developed working live matches for TV has transferred alan smith and martin tylervery well to the virtual broadcast booth,” said Smith. “I’m really looking forward to FIFA fans hearing our work this fall as we bring all the match day emotion and excitement to this year’s game.”

For the first time ever, FIFA 12 will feature two English broadcast teams, and more than 10,000 lines of fresh commentary, making the game sound new and different all year long. The second commentary team, featuring Clive Tyldesley and Andy Townsend, will call tournament matches, giving these games a real-world broadcast feel and sound. Fans will also have the option to customize the audio to their preferred commentators for any matches.

FIFA 12 will be available in stores September 27 in North America for the PlayStation®3, Xbox 360®, PC, Wii™, PC, PlayStation®2, Nintendo 3DS™, PSP®, iPhone®, iPad™, and iPod® touch. The game will also be available for digital download on PC at origin.com.

Zombie Pinata is now available on the App Store

neggi studioNeggi Studio, based in Montreal and Monterrey, Mexico has announced that its new game, Zombie Piñata for the iPhone, iPad and iPod Touch is now available on iTunes for 99 cents USD.

A terrible and evil Mayan spirit has been released from its prison; the curse says that the first “species” that this evil spirit touches will be transformed into zombies. The problem is that the biggest piñata chain store in Mexico was build on top of the prison, so the spirit ends up possessing the body of a piñata and thus transforming all the piñatas from all the retail stores in the country into Zombie Piñatas!zombie pinata

Zombie Piñata is an action packed game, challenging players to fight their way through over 30 stages of pure madness while fighting the now evil piñatas. Find the zombie lair deep in the Mayan archeological site and face the biggest zombie piñata of them all: Piñaton!

The game features old school side-scroller gameplay that presents a quick fix of action on the go.

Key Features:

– Travel around some of Mexico’s most famous cities and areas while whacking all the piñatas that stand in your way, clean each town and free the land from this zombie infestation.

– More than anything, piñatas fear the might of the whacking stick, improve your skills with upgradable combos and get power ups to turn your piñata stick into the legendary “Master Stick”zombie pinata beach

– Visit the totally groovy “Cheke’s Specialty Shop” for grenades, extra ammo and other awesome improvements to increase your chances for survival as you face hordes and hordes of zombie piñatas and people they have turned into zombies.

– Use every weapon and special item at your disposal; inflate zombies or blow them up, dish out justice, piñata hunter style!

– Download additional content such as music and game wallpapers for free!

– Future updates will bring additional achievements and future leader board integration using OpenFeint.

Zombie Piñata is rated 9+ for the following:

  • Frequent/Intense Cartoon or Fantasy Violence
  • Infrequent/Mild Horror/Fear Themes
  • Infrequent/Mild Realistic Violence
